The size of North Toowoomba is approximately 2.0 square kilometres. There are 3 parks, covering nearly 3.7% of the total area. The population of North Toowoomba in 2016 was 2953 people. By 2021 the population was 3332 showing a population growth of 12.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in North Toowoomba is 20-29 years. Households in North Toowoomba are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in North Toowoomba work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 54.30% of the homes in North Toowoomba were owner-occupied compared with 55.30% in 2016.
